Amber Davies hits out at ‘selfish’ theatre goer for ‘ruining’ her West End performance in The Great Gatsby in furious online rant

Former Love Island winner Amber Davies hit a ‘selfish’ theater manager to ‘ruin’ West End performance in Great Gatsby.

The 28 -year -old theater actor went to Instagram in a full stage make -up behind the stage at the London Coliseum after his last show.

After his performance on Saturday evening, Amber made a warning to those who participated in the musicals after his attention was distracted by someone in the audience.

Instagram said to his followers: ‘This is a PSA. The closer you are to the stage while watching a show, the more pronounced when shooting.

“ This is all the stalls. If you are shooting on the stalls, we can see you! I want to talk about someone on the stage that we see you a little. So we see it as a dark canvas and the main lines of people’s heads.

“ If you are making a movie, the reflection from the lights returns directly … The back of your iPhone is on the stage. So this is the only thing we can see. ‘Then he criticized a specific audience member.

That’s why the woman who attracted new money tonight – you definitely disturbed everyone on that scene.

‘And that’s not just that, it takes us out of the world of Gatsby because you’ve filmed it, and you’ve ruined that moment for everyone who watched the show tonight.’

Please don’t be selfish. Stop the shows. If someone is filming during a demonstration, tell the people on the stage that they have and to stop them because they are annoying to be honest.

‘Also, I will count how many seats you are, and I will tell our stage manager where you live and what colorful hair you have, and they will trust me and ask you to delete images, so you’ve done it for nothing.

‘Okay, now I’ll enjoy the second movement.’

Working at the London Coliseum between 16 April and 7 September, the production is implementing the iconic story of F. Scott Fitzgerald in a dazzling manner.

In February, full casting emerged for West End production.

Jamie Muscato, who was previously announced as Jay Gatsby and Frances Mayli McCann as Daisy Buchanan, as Nick Carraway, Corbin Bleu as Nick Carraway, Jordan Baker as Amber Davies, George Wilson, John Owen-Jones as Meyer Wolfsheim, Jon Robyns.

F. Scott Fitzgerald’s Great Gatsby, adapted from the classic American novel, follows the mysterious millionaire Jay Gatsby and the search for the former flame of the married Socialite Daisy Buchanan.

This musical adaptation comes to London after 2024 Broadway premiere, where he wins the Tony Award for the best costume design.
